BRUNSWICK — The Planning Board on Tuesday unanimously approved final site plans for new office and storage buildings at 104 Harpswell Road.

Curtis Neufeld, of engineering firm Sitelines, said the project is for Midcoast Woodworkers, a carpentry business.

He said construction of two 5,000-square-foot cold storage buildings and one 5,000-square-foot office building will happen over a 90-day period. Construction of the first cold storage building is expected to begin by the end of the month, Neufield said.

Then, an existing 10,000 square foot commercial building and two small sheds will be demolished to make way for the construction of the other cold storage building and the office building.
